Glossary

A list of terms used throughout this site.
    Karyotype
    Glossary

    An image of all the chromosomes from an individual cell. Used to check for large-scale chromosome abnormalities.

    Kilobase
    Glossary

    One thousand bases, or pairs of bases (1000 b or 1000 bp). In molecular biology, commonly used to describe the length of a DNA/RNA molecule.

    Knockout
    Glossary

    Often done in model organisms, knockouts are when specific genes in an organism’s genome are inactivated. This allows scientists to understand more about the role of certain genes and what happens if they are absent.
